A:Although Paul says he received the gospel from no man, but by revelation, none of his epistles suggests that he had any knowledge of the Pentecost story. Acts of the Apostles is believed to have been written at the end of the first century or early in the second century, long after the death of St. Paul. The story of the Pentecost in chapter 2 bears a remarkable resemblance to the earlier Jewish Pentecost and was arguably inspired by it, in which case the Pentecost would have been entirely unknown in the first century.
The Pentecost event is recounted in the second chapter of the book of Acts, which is not technically one of the gospels, but is more of a bridge between them and the epistles.

Acts ofthe Apostles tells us that Pentecost occurred fifty days after the resurrection of Jesus, but is unclear as to exacly when Stephen was stoned to death. However, it is quite possible that neither event was really historical.The Jews had celebrated a Pentecost since the second century BCE and there are parallels of timing and content between the Jewish Pentecost and the story of the Christian Pentecost, which seems to have been inspired by the Jewish Pentecost. Also, Raymond E. Brown (An Introduction to the New Testament) says that we can never verify the martyrdom or even existence of Stephen. With both events unlikely to have really happened, there is no real answer to this question.
